Heater is not works perfectly and missing idle speed

I have 1992 toyota camry V6 XLE i mention that the car takes too long time to warm up and heated up and its miss it's idle speed so please tell me what is wrong.

Too long to warm up: Replace the thermostat.

Misfire when warm: Replace plugs and wires.

This should help your issue out greatly.

92 camry v6 xle can't pick up speed

Check the radiator cap for white sludge, if there is some then check the oil dipstick for the same, if on both then 95% sure it is head gasket blown.
If there is a little on the rad cap and none on the dip stick then may be low on oil.
